Toshiba Begins Sampling New SmartMCD Series IC with Built-in MOSFET for Motor Drive

Shanghai, China – May 14, 2026 – Toshiba Electronic Devices & Storage Corporation ('Toshiba') today announced that it has started providing engineering samples of the 'TB9M040FTG'. This product is a motor control device with a built-in power MOSFET for three-phase brushless DC motor drive, and is the newest member of Toshiba's SmartMCD™ series. The TB9M040FTG integrates a microcontroller (MCU) and motor drive circuitry, enabling direct drive of three-phase brushless DC motors for controlling small motors in automotive equipment.

 

As vehicle electrification of movable parts continues to advance, demand is growing for small three-phase brushless DC motors in applications such as electric valves, HVAC system flaps/dampers, and grille shutters. This is also driving the need for fewer components, smaller electronic control units (ECUs), and support for field-oriented control (FOC) and sensorless control capabilities.

 

The TB9M040FTG integrates an Arm® Cortex®-M23 MCU, flash memory, motor drive circuitry capable of directly driving a three-phase brushless DC motor, high-side drive circuitry, a LIN transceiver, and a power supply system that can operate from automotive battery voltage – all housed in a compact VQFN36 (6mm × 6mm) package. The device also features Toshiba's proprietary Vector Engine (VE), which reduces CPU load in FOC motor control applications and helps reduce software program size.

 

Additionally, the TB9M040FTG includes back electromotive force (BEMF) detection capability, enabling sensorless square-wave control. These features help automotive equipment achieve miniaturization and component count reduction, supporting a wide range of small automotive motor applications, and allowing control of small motors within vehicle systems via LIN communication with the ECU.

 

Toshiba will continue to expand the SmartMCD™ series product line equipped with functions necessary for automotive system motor drive, contributing to the miniaturization and reduction of component count in automotive systems.
